Catherine Bowles, age 90, of Provo, passed away Sunday, March 19, 2006. She was the second of three daughters born June 16, 1915 to William Alvin and Catherine Bailey Bowles in Nephi, Utah, where she spent her childhood.

Catherine was a person of many accomplishments. Her church services included an LDS Mission to the Eastern States Mission. She was a member of the General Sunday School Board, and a Provo Temple Ordinance Worker. She was an educator who taught Elementary School in Nephi and Provo, and served as Librarian at Maeser School. She was a member of the BYU faculty, teaching Children's Literature in the Department of Education. She spent a year in Washington D.C. representing the State of Utah by appointment of Delta Kappa Gamma. She was an avid reader, an accomplished seamstress, and quilter. Her beautiful quilts adorn the beds of many relatives and friends.
